A twist and a tap.

 

Bullets of sweat dangled off at the end of her eyebrow. Another twist, another tap. Taeyeon wiped the back of her hand against her temple and left a line of dark smear on her skin. She went back to twisting and turning the screw into the nut, careful, finesse, yet agile in her work.

 

Twist. Focus. Twist.

 

All of her attention was solely devoted to the metal pieces at her face, not once distracted by the external, noisy forces that lingered in the shop around her. She was accustomed to the buzz and annoying ruckus that she could meditate in the middle of the bustling room, complete with glottal hums and levitation.

 

Focus. Twist. Focus.

 

Other than that, she had concentration to back her up.

 

Focus. Attentiveness. Motivation.

 

If there was one thing that her colleagues didn’t have, it would be this one. Not that they had ADHD or anything but Taeyeon was absorbed in everything she does, won’t let anything bother her, kept herself in the right lane to achieve her goal of the day. That makes her special, unique even.

 

Twist. Focus. Twist. Tap.

 

Keeping herself focused kept her at ease, kept her safe and alert, attentive and ready. It safeguarded her better than a gun holstered at her hip.

 

To her, concentration was like a mental floor plan embedded on her cerebrum. Like a muscle, concentration needed to be exercised, needed to be honed in order to function better. That’s why, as much as possible, she trained herself to focus more.

 

“Taeyeon!” her chubby boss of a man hollered through the walls, “Help us out here!”

 

With a quick chuck of the wrench into the tool box, Taeyeon had practically bolted out of the room and went to the front of the shop.

 

Under the hot, gleaming sun was a blindingly bright pink car being hauled into the driveway. It was so bright, Taeyeon had to squint her eyes just to see the female pushing behind the vehicle.

 

Her male co-workers scrambled to lend their hands to the redhead, who was, by the way, just as hot as the gleaming sun.

 

The people lost concentration the second their eyes landed on the woman, but not Taeyeon, no. She was focused to do her job.

 

Introductions done, explanations finished, and transactions clarified, Taeyeon found a dainty hand being ed towards her.

 

The redhead said to her, smiling, “Hi. I’m Tiffany. Taeyeon, right?”

 

She said her name so perfectly, like the others who had said it before sounded less appealing now.

 

Gulping, Taeyeon raised her hand shyly, showing Tiffany the grease ebbing into the crevices of her palms.

 

The redhead understood, Taeyeon thought, because she retracted her hand to the side and smiled at her once again, “It’s alright.”

 

Taeyeon gulped, will her eyes surface again? Because that smile is pretty wide, pretty deep and very pretty.

 

“Taeyeon will fix your car, Ms. Hwang. She’s the best mechanic in town,” chubby boss haughtily said, slapping Taeyeon’s back lightly.

 

And then Tiffany smiled again. Worse, way, way worse this time, because her pupils disappeared along the long, thick arch of lashes that curtained her eyes.

 

Like she didn’t know what to say, Taeyeon just nodded, agreeing, secretly hoping that she wouldn’t keep smiling for the rest of her momentary stay at the shop because otherwise, Taeyeon might get stuck, wondering. Wondering why this woman was so eye-catching that people tend to stop and stare at her, study her face, and check her out.

 

Unbeknownst to Taeyeon, she was slowly becoming exactly one of those people.
